SpringBoot项目问题
NoteDay
这个作者很懒,什么都没留下…
展开
-
使用SpringApplication.run(...)启动,报Unable to start EmbeddedWebApplicationContext due to missing Embedde
使用SpringApplication.run(…)启动,报错: Caused by: org.springframework.context.ApplicationContextException: Unable to start EmbeddedWebApplicationContext due to missing EmbeddedServletContainerFactory bean....原创 2018-09-04 17:01:03 · 486 阅读 · 0 评论 -
读取properties或yml文件数据并匹配
使用springboot获取配置的文件的数据有多种方式,其中是通过注解@Value,此处通过IO获取配置文件内容。此前已经在另外的test.xml文件中的bean中可设置xx或yy,这里实现如果test.xml文件中没有设置,可在application.*文件中进行设置。如下: try { InputStream stream = getC...原创 2018-09-29 15:01:50 · 1616 阅读 · 0 评论 -
Springboot项目打jar包后读取自定义文件问题
Springboot将项目打jar包后读取自定义文件问题。在IDEA上使用的是: StringBuilder sb = new StringBuilder(); try { File file = new File(this.getClass().getClassLoader().getResource("test.txt").getPath(...原创 2018-09-28 20:31:35 · 4517 阅读 · 0 评论 -
springboot - private xx is never assigned
在读取xml文件后,对属性进行注入时,发现其中一个变量显示Private xx ‘mType’ is never assigned,且该变量为null。注意:初始化时,已经对该xml文件进行初始化读取。如test.xml文件:<beans> <bean> <property name=&a原创 2018-09-27 11:07:15 · 7515 阅读 · 0 评论 -
Unable to build Hibernate SessionFactory
使用springboot+jpa的形式对DB进行操作时,配置好实体类和接口继承类xxxRepository后启动,控制台报错,如下: 控制台的部分错误提示(全部错误提示文尾贴):org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'entityManagerFactory...原创 2018-09-13 14:17:35 · 14174 阅读 · 2 评论 -
springboot Could not resolve placeholder 'schedu' in value "${schedu}"
在springboot的application.yml文件中配置了参数schedu,然后在业务中通过@Value(“${schedu}”)进行赋值,但是启动之后报如下错误: 注意:在idea下运行的时候是没问题的,但是将其打包成jar包再运行时就报如下错误... Could not resolve placeholder 'schedu' in value "${schedu}"...解...原创 2018-09-12 16:00:43 · 12094 阅读 · 0 评论 -
springboot单元测试controller层
springboot单元测试controller层。 demo:import org.junit.Before;import org.junit.Test;import org.junit.runner.RunWith;import org.springframework.boot.SpringBootConfiguration;import org.springframework....原创 2018-09-06 14:37:22 · 1187 阅读 · 1 评论 -
springboot测试类报java.lang.IllegalStateException: Unable to find a @SpringBootConfiguration, you need..
写springboot测试类时,报以下错误:java.lang.IllegalStateException: Unable to find a @SpringBootConfiguration, you need to use @ContextConfiguration or @SpringBootTest(classes=...) with your test at org.spr...原创 2018-09-06 14:06:28 · 2767 阅读 · 0 评论 -
idea如何将外部第三方引入的jar,在maven项目打jar包时引入进去
maven项目打包成jar,引入了外部jar时,解决方式。 外部jar,打包部署运行时需要调用,所以在打好的包中需要打进去。 说明: 1、在根目录下建立一个lib包(或其他地方也行,只要打包时在pom中指定) pom.xml文件: <build> <plugins> &原创 2018-09-11 19:49:02 · 14446 阅读 · 5 评论 -
在pom.xml中添加spring-boot-starter-data-jpa依赖,在实体中无法使用@Entity
在pom.xml中添加spring-boot-starter-data-jpa依赖,在实体中无法使用@Entity. 之前的parent使用的是1.5.9:部分pom <parent> <groupId>org.springframework.boot</groupId> <artifactId>sprin...原创 2018-09-11 14:59:02 · 5600 阅读 · 0 评论 -
springboot打包成jar包运行显示图片
背景:springboot项目中,有图片下载和页面显示已下载的图片,但是springboot不像传统的web项目。一般打包成jar包运行,此时文件下载的路径就会和jar所在路径同层级。那么如何在html等页面显示这些图片呢?解决方式1:1、将静态文件抽离出来;2、在yml、properties文件中加入相应的参数配置,如下:web: upload-path: C:/Users/xxx/...原创 2019-01-11 17:43:06 · 1596 阅读 · 0 评论